Process for preparing 1,4-bis(4-phenoxybenzoyl)benzene using substantially unhydrolyzed terephthaloyl chloride

摘要

A process for preparing 1,4-bis(4-phenoxybenzoyl)benzene comprising: - providing a solvent, a Lewis acid, a first reactant and a second reactant, wherein the first reactant and the second reactant are terephthaloyl chloride and diphenyl ether, respectively, or vice versa; A solution having a turbidity of less than 100 NTU is obtained 10 minutes after terephthaloyl chloride is introduced at a reference concentration of 6.5% by weight in ortho-dichlorobenzene containing less than 100 parts by weight of water at a temperature of 20° C. Purity grade, step; - mixing the first reactant in a solvent to prepare a starting mixture; and - adding a second reactant to the starting mixture, A method is disclosed, comprising the step of adding a second reactant and/or a second reactant after the Lewis acid is mixed into the starting mixture. Disclosed is a method for preparing a polyether ketone ketone polymer starting from 1,4-bis(4-phenoxybenzoyl)benzene prepared by the above method.
